In particular, the official Master’s degree has been designed for graduates of Bachelor's degrees, licenciaturas and professionals from the field of Psychology and Psychiatry.
Earn 18/24 ECTS credits as internships at centres, etc. that deal with individual, marriage or family problems from a systemic or relational-dynamic approach, etc. Students may also undertake internships at Deusto Psych, R&D&I Psychology and Health Unit.
The students take advantage of the many years that the Faculty of Psychology and Education has devoted to teaching and research on health. Another plus is the R+D+i Psychology and Health Unit.
Students are afforded the opportunity to earn two diplomas in two years by studying the Master’s degree combined with the Master’s degree in Social Intervention Psychology or with the Master’s degree in General Health Psychology.
